Also, you mention the terms muon detectors and electron detectors.  
Maybe you could rephrase it to say something like: "Muon stops and 
electron decays are detected by a series of wire chambers to provide 
tracking information and fast scintillators to precisely measure the 
timing." 

Under muZ formation you say the mucap design eliminates impurity 
captures to a high level in the following ways:  Wall Stops, Transfers 
to Gas Impurity, Transfer to Deuterium, then Diffusion.
  The subject headings are the categories of potential pitfalls, not the 
"ways" that the mucap design eliminates them, so maybe the headings 
should change to the positive methods used: Wall Stops->Active Target , 
Transfers to Gas impurity -> Cryogenic Absorbers + in situ monitoring, 
Transfer... ->Deuterium Depleted Target .  Alternatively you could 
change the sentence to say  something like : " the following problems 
related to high z caputres are addressed by the mucap design", and leave 
the headings the same.
